I polished the barrel without sanding (soak in vinegar, wire brush and clean, polish by hand with terrycloth and metal polish), added rubber grip cutouts, Pearce +0 mag extensions, backstrap plug, and I just installed Meprolights, stainless guide-rod with OEM spring rate and a Glockmeister extended slide release.
I rounded the triggerguard, removed some area underneath the triggerguard and also smoothed underneath the "beavertail" for my hand. I get a better, higher grip now.
